A telehandler, also called a lull or a reach forklift, is a machine widely used in the construction industry. It is somewhat like a forklift but has a boom, making it more a crane than a forklift, with the expanded versatility of a single telescopic boom that can reach upward and forward from the machine. The boom can be fitted with different attachments, such as pallet forks or a winch.
In construction, the most widely used attachment for a teleporter is pallet forks and the most widely used application is to move loads from and to locations unreachable for a standard forklift. For example, zoom booms have the capability to remove palletized cargo from within a container and to place that cargo on to rooftops and other elevated places. The latter application would otherwise require a crane, which is not always practical or time-efficient in a construction zone.
In the agricultural industry the most common attachment for a reach forklift is a bucket grab, and the most widely used application is to move loads from and to unobtainable for a 'conventional machine' which is typically is a wheeled loader or backhoe loader. For instance, reach forklifts are able to extend directly into a high-sided trailer or hopper. The latter application would otherwise require a conveyor, or something similar
